"I'm not a numbers person—can I still become a bookkeeper?" The answer is…it depends. When you say you're not a numbers person, is it just a way for you to say you're bad at math? And when you think of math, what are you picturing? Trigonometry and calculus? Those aren't showing up in bookkeeping. I'll tell you that for free. In fact…90% of bookkeeping is just addition and subtraction. Maybe a little multiplication and division when things get complicated. However, you do need to be able to apply these concepts in the right way. You need to be able to plug numbers into formulas. You need to understand basic accounting. In that way, you do need to be a "numbers person." But being a numbers person is more teachable than you might think…and I'm just the person to teach you. What does success look like for HMRC with Making Tax Digital – and what does it really mean for the bookkeepers doing the work on the ground? In this Leadership Takeover Session, Craig Ogilvie, HMRC's Director for Making Tax Digital, explains the “why” behind MTD for Income Tax, how it will change the UK tax system, and why he believes bookkeepers are central to making it work for small businesses. Get step by step guidance on MTD for Income Tax https://www.gov.uk/government/collections/making-tax-digital-for-income-tax?Utm_source=6fb Craig shares his journey from a low-income upbringing in Scotland, through 20+ years in government delivery, to leading some of the UK's biggest programmes – including the furlough scheme during the pandemic. He explains how his parents' values around kindness and optimism shaped his leadership style, why he focuses so heavily on people and psychological safety, and how that translates into the way he runs the MTD team today. You'll hear a clear, human explanation of what MTD for IT actually is: digital record keeping, quarterly updates and software-based filing for millions of self-employed people. Craig talks about the three big reasons behind it – reducing errors in the tax gap, modernising the UK's tax infrastructure, and creating better customer service through more timely data and nudges – and why he sees bookkeepers as uniquely placed to turn that into better conversations about cash flow, credit control and business performance. He also explains the scale of the change: rebuilding core systems, working with third-party software through APIs, and designing multiple agent functionality so both accountants and bookkeepers can support the same client. Craig describes travelling around the UK to meet real practices, how those conversations led to changes like faster sign-up journeys and multiple agent access, and why HMRC is committed to genuine co-creation rather than “rubber-stamping” decisions already made. There's often a misconception when it comes to figuring out what you'll be taxed on in your business. This is normally referred to as your net income. Many business owners will take a look at their business bank account and think this is the number they will use for their net income or what they will be paying taxes on, but it isn't an accurate way to look at it, and it causes a lot of problems, especially if that bank account balance is lower than the actual net income. I've heard many times that business owners don't think they will owe much for taxes because they only have a small dollar amount in their bank account. In today's podcast episode, I cover some of the main reasons why there may be a gap between your bank balance and your net income. It may seem like your bank balance would be an accurate way to tell what you'll be paying taxes on, but you'll find out today what can cause this number to not match what your true profit and loss or net income amount.
